A synergistic interaction occurs when the combined effect of two or more substances is greater than the sum of their individual effects. A simple analogy is that 1 plus 1 equals 3, not 2. This can have both negative and positive consequences. For instance, combining alcohol with certain sedatives can produce a dangerously amplified level of central nervous system depression, far greater than either substance would cause on its own. While achieving a synergistic effect for greater potency is one reason to combine drugs, another significant benefit is the potential to reduce adverse effects. The correct answer, &#8220;to help doctors treat patients with less side effects,&#8221; illustrates this important principle of combination therapy.<\/p>\n\n\n\n<p>Doctors may prescribe two different drugs at lower individual doses to achieve a desired therapeutic outcome. Because many side effects are dose-dependent, using smaller amounts of each drug can minimize or avoid the negative effects associated with higher doses of a single medication. For example, in treating high blood pressure, combining a small dose of a diuretic with a small dose of an ACE inhibitor can be as effective as a large dose of either drug alone, but with a lower risk of side effects like dizziness or electrolyte imbalance. This approach allows for effective treatment while improving patient safety and tolerance, which is a primary goal in modern medicine.
